Label: Off-balance sheet business - credit exposures
Concept Guidance:
This is the value, as at the relevant date, of off-balance sheet credit exposures.A credit exposure represents an asset, liability, claim or commitment of an entity, which may be recorded on or off the balance sheet and which gives rise to credit risk.This item is calculated for capital adequacy purposes and is to be determined in accordance with relevant Prudential Standards.

This dimension identifies the measurement approach used to calculate this amount.
The value reported is the credit equivalent amount, as determined in accordance with relevant prudential standards. The credit equivalent amount (CEA) represents the on-balance sheet equivalent of an off-balance sheet exposure. In relation to a non-market-related off-balance sheet transaction, the CEA is calculated by multiplying the notional principal amount of a particular transaction by the relevant credit conversion factor. In relation to a market-related off-balance sheet transaction, the CEA is determined using the adjusted current exposure method.

This dimension is used to categorise on-balance sheet assets and off-balance sheet business (both market-related and non-market-related transactions) according to certain risk categories to broadly reflect their credit risk profiles. These weightings are determined in accordance with relevant prudential standards.
Information in relation to exposures with a credit risk weighting of 20% in accordance with the relevant prudential standards.
